A box had twice as many grapes as a basket. After 2 kilograms were added to the basket it contained 0.5 kilograms more than the box. How many kilograms of grapes did the basket contain?

Answer:

1.5 kg

Step-by-step explanation:

quantity of grapes in the basket = x

quantity of grapes in the box  = 2x

2 kg is added to the basket.

After adding, quantity of grapes in the basket = x + 2

(x + 2) - 2x = 0.5 kg

x + 2 - 2x = 0.5

        -x + 2 = 0.5

           -x = 0.5 - 2

           -x = -1.5

             x = 1.5 kg

The basket contain 1.5 kg of grapes
